Sentence formation in kindergarten is crucial as it lays the foundation for effective communication and literacy skills. During these formative years, children are not just learning to speak; they’re also acquiring the necessary tools to express their thoughts and ideas in writing. By focusing on sentence formation, parents and teachers can help young learners develop their vocabulary, understand grammatical structures, and build confidence in using language.

Good sentence structure contributes to comprehension. As children learn to construct sentences, they grasp how words work together to create meaning. This skill translates to improved reading comprehension, as children recognize the importance of context. Moreover, by introducing varied sentence patterns, teachers can encourage creativity in language use, helping children articulate their feelings and experiences more vividly.

In addition, sentence formation fosters critical thinking. When children organize their thoughts into sentences, they practice analyzing and synthesizing information. This foundational skill sets the stage for future academic success across subjects. Therefore, investing time in sentence formation not only enhances a child’s language abilities but also nurtures essential cognitive skills, making it a fundamental focus for parents and educators in early childhood development.
